
In December 2025, xAI unveiled the Grok Voice Agent API, a groundbreaking solution empowering developers to create sophisticated voice-enabled AI agents capable of real-time conversation, multilingual fluency, tool integration, and live data access. Built on the same technology stack that powers Grok Voice in mobile apps and Tesla vehicles, this API is designed for developers seeking to build natural, responsive, and context-aware voice applications.
This article explores what the Grok Voice Agent API is, its core features, how it compares to existing solutions, pricing, and practical use cases for businesses and developers.
What Is the Grok Voice Agent API?
The Grok Voice Agent API is a real-time voice interface that lets applications engage in two-way spoken dialogue using Grok models via WebSocket connections. It enables developers to build voice assistants, interactive phone agents, customer support interfaces, and more. This API supports low-latency bidirectional audio streaming, making conversations feel natural and fluid.
Unlike many traditional voice frameworks that piece together separate speech recognition and synthesis systems, Grok’s voice API integrates both speech input and output within a single model. This design reduces latency and preserves expressive cues like emotion and prosody, which are critical for natural interactions.
Grok Voice Agent API: Core Features and Capabilities
1. Real-Time Two-Way Voice Interactions
One of the defining strengths of the Grok Voice Agent API is its real-time responsiveness. The system can stream audio bidirectionally, enabling seamless back-and-forth conversations without noticeable lag. This real-time capability is essential for applications such as live customer support, voice assistants, and interactive voice response (IVR) systems.
2. Multilingual Fluency
The API supports dozens of languages with high-quality, native-level pronunciation and natural accents. Grok’s language detection automatically identifies the input language and responds accordingly, and developers can also force a preferred language via system prompts. This flexibility enables global voice experiences without extensive configuration.
3. Tool Calling and Real-Time Data Search
Grok Voice Agents can integrate with external tools and perform live searches of the web and X posts. This means a voice agent can access current data, such as news, weather, or domain-specific information, and use that information in responses, rather than relying solely on pre-trained knowledge. Developers can also plug in custom tools and services to extend functionality.
4. Low Latency and High Benchmark Performance
According to benchmark evaluations (e.g., Big Bench Audio), the Grok Voice Agent API delivers extremely fast first-response times, often under one second, and outperforms many competitors in intelligence and responsiveness. This low latency contributes to a natural conversation experience that closely mimics human dialogue.
5. Expressive, Natural Voices
The API offers multiple high-quality synthetic voices such as Ara, Eve, and Leo, each engineered to handle diverse use cases from casual dialogue to domain-specific terminology in fields like healthcare, finance, and legal services. Developers can even enhance realism with vocal cues like sighs or laughter.
6. Compatibility and Ecosystem Integration
The Grok Voice Agent API adheres to the OpenAI Realtime API specification, making adoption easier for developers familiar with that ecosystem. Additionally, the API is available as a plugin for platforms like LiveKit, facilitating rapid development of voice applications in Python and other environments.
Grok Voice Agent API: Pricing and Cost Efficiency
Pricing for the Grok Voice Agent API is straightforward and cost-effective: developers are billed $0.05 per minute of connection time, a lower rate compared to many alternatives that charge by input and output tokens or usage volume. This flat rate makes forecasting and budgeting easier for teams building voice-first applications.
For comparison, some competitors’ voice APIs can exceed $0.10 per minute in practical use, making Grok’s pricing competitive and attractive for applications with heavy voice usage.
Grok Voice Agent API: Practical Use Cases
The Grok Voice Agent API’s rich feature set opens doors to a variety of practical applications across industries:
- Customer Support: Create AI agents that handle inbound calls, answer queries, and resolve issues in real time with human-like responsiveness.
- Telephony Systems: Integrate voice bots into telephony platforms like Twilio or Vonage to automate call routing and support.
- Healthcare Applications: Implement patient intake systems or virtual care assistants that understand nuanced speech and specialized medical terms.
- Education and Tutoring: Build voice tutors that adapt to the learner’s language and conversational style, providing explanations and guidance on demand.
- Sales and Recruiting: Deploy voice agents for initial screening interviews, lead qualification, or appointment scheduling.
By leveraging multilingual fluency and real-time data access, developers can tailor these voice applications for global and domain-specific needs.
Grok Voice Agent API: Developer Adoption and Ecosystem
Getting started with the Grok Voice Agent API requires an API key from xAI and connecting via the WebSocket endpoint. Tools like the LiveKit plugin simplify integration, offering prebuilt support for custom tool calling, voice options, and session handling.
The ecosystem also includes interactive playgrounds where developers can experiment with different voices and configurations before deploying to production. Ongoing updates promise dedicated speech-to-text and text-to-speech endpoints as well as enhanced audio models for even better performance.
Final Thoughts
The Grok Voice Agent API positions itself as a powerful foundation for the next generation of voice applications. By combining real-time bidirectional audio, support for dozens of languages, tool-calling capabilities, and access to up-to-date information, it allows developers to build voice agents that feel responsive, informed, and genuinely useful. Its straightforward pricing model and compatibility with existing real-time standards further lower the barrier to adoption. As voice interfaces continue to expand across industries, the Grok Voice Agent API offers a scalable, developer-friendly solution for creating intelligent voice experiences that align with modern user expectations.
FAQs About Grok Voice Agent API
1. What makes the Grok Voice Agent API different from other voice AI APIs?
The API combines real-time bidirectional conversation, multilingual fluency, tool-calling, and live data access in a single platform with low latency and expressive voices, differentiating it from many traditional speech APIs.
2. How many languages does the Grok Voice Agent support?
It supports dozens of languages with native-level fluency and automatic language detection, enabling global voice experiences.
3. Can the API access live data and external tools?
Yes, developers can integrate real-time search across the web and X, and call custom tools for domain-specific tasks.
4. What industries benefit most from this voice AI?
Customer support, healthcare, education, finance, legal services, and telephony platforms are among the sectors that can significantly benefit from the Grok Voice Agent API’s capabilities.
5. Is this API cost effective for heavy voice usage?
With a flat rate of $0.05 per minute of connection time, the Grok Voice Agent API offers an economical choice for applications with extensive voice interactions.
6. How do I integrate this API in my application?
Developers can connect via the WebSocket endpoint using the xAI API key, and can leverage plugins like LiveKit for streamlined integrations across languages and environments.
